Lilies of the field is a lost 1924 american silent drama film produced by and starring actress corinne griffith and distributed by associated first national pictures. Lilies of the field is a 1963 film adapted by james poe from the 1962 novel of the same name by william edmund barrett, and stars sidney poitier, lilia skala, stanley adams, and dan frazer.

Homer smith, just out of the us army, buys a station wagon in seattle, equips it for sleeping in and sets out to see the west. The lilies of the field is a 1962 novel by william edmund barrett based on the true story of the sisters of walburga. Upon being discharged from the army, smith buys a secondhand station wagon with the money he accumulated, and fits it for sleeping in order. Sidney poitier, the films lead, won the oscar for best actor, a historical moment in american cinema, for he was the first african american man to be bestowed this honor.
